The bill mandates that health-related research facilities in Colorado offer dogs and cats used in research for adoption before euthanizing them. Key provisions include:
Adoption Offerings:
Facilities must first offer animals to their internal adoption programs.
If not adopted internally, animals must be offered to animal shelters or pet animal rescues.
Annual Reporting:
Facilities must submit annual reports to the Department of Public Health and Environment, detailing:
Total number of dogs and cats used in research.
Number transferred to shelters or rescues for adoption.
Number adopted through internal programs.
Names and addresses of shelters or rescues receiving animals.
This initiative aims to enhance animal welfare by providing research animals with opportunities for adoption, thereby reducing euthanasia rates.
Summary
The bill requires a facility that uses animals for health-related
research (health-related research facility) to offer a dog or cat to an animal shelter or a pet animal rescue for the purpose of adoption before euthanizing the animal. If the health-related research facility has an internal adoption program, the facility may first offer the dog or cat for adoption through the internal adoption program before offering the dog or cat to an animal shelter or a pet animal rescue.
A health-related research facility must submit an annual report to
the department of public health and environment that includes the following information for the previous year:
The total number of dogs and cats that are used for health-related research conducted at the health-related research facility;
The total number of dogs and cats that the health-related research facility transferred to an animal shelter or a pet animal rescue for the purpose of adoption;
The total number of dogs and cats that the health-related research facility adopted out through an internal adoption program; and
The name and address of each animal shelter or pet animal rescue to which the health-related research facility transferred a dog or cat for the purpose of adoption.
